Output 6530185b3bbee4fba762ab00764696473c94998e0727a0ce24f79d9595c31d0a:20
- value
- 2700000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c23ccfb36e01ee38f9924a368a9204edcb6c6114 OP_EQUAL
- address
- 3KQ3s1CYxsbKm6PGmQzzK73WBZcfmRHAw5
- transaction
- 6530185b3bbee4fba762ab00764696473c94998e0727a0ce24f79d9595c31d0a
- confirmations
- 265627
- spent
- true